A trader selling high end radio controlled helicopters has moved into Bicester after spotting the town’s potential.
Jake Holdsworth moved his business RC Choppers from Wheatley to Telford Road, and plans to create new jobs and double his range.
His firm’s turnover has reached £250,000 in just two years of trading.
The 22-year-old said: “We sell products worldwide through our website. We needed more space and Bicester was the best option.
With so much development and investment, it’s the perfect home to see my business grow.”
